1986 Polish Theatre Poster, Kordian - Get Stankiewicz (man with fingers) ear The pochoir process would useDate: 1986 Size: 26. 25 x 38 inches Artist: Get Stankiewicz, Eugeniusz About The Poster: Polish posters have come to stand apart from the advertising design conventions fostered in Europe during the 20th century. It was during the communist regime, a time when culture was closely monitored by the state, that Polish artists found liberation in poster art.
